Fox Star Studios and Rose Movies’ coming-of-age romantic comedy London Paris New York, which stars Ali Zafar and Aditi Rao Hydari, promises to bring the wit back into Bollywood’s romantic comedies. The film which marks the directorial debut of Anu Menon hits cinemas on 2nd March,2012.

Capturing the angst of the young twenties, London Paris New York is the story of Nikhil and Lalitha two completely different individuals who are drawn to each other in spite of their differences or perhaps because of it. The film follows their journey of love as they meet in London, Paris and New York for a night in each city. Says producer Shrishti Arya, “The film is completely shot internationally. We are happy to be working with Anu Menon who with her background of London Film School brings to the project the right balance of understanding emotional appeal in an international setting.”

London Paris New York also marks Ali Zafar’s debut as music composer. After proving his mettle at playback singing, the actor, singer, painter and lyricist is kicked about the music of his forthcoming film, that promises to be anything but conventional. While filming last year in London, Ali Zafar revealed: “For London, Paris, New York I am composing the music, writing the songs and singing them. You will see that in my future projects as well.”

About the music he said, “I wanted to create sounds that are fresh and since the film touches on different emotions I could experiment with genres. There are many ‘live’ instruments used to give the songs an organic feel. It’s not going to be conventional”

Synopsis:
London Paris New York is a film that captures the angst of the twenties, the most dramatic period of one’s life – when you have to find a career; you have your first significant relationship and most importantly form your identity in this world.

This is story about Lalitha, a middle class south Indian girl from Chembur (an eastern suburb in mumbai) who is on her way to New York to study politics with full scholarship, and Nikhil, a punjabi, rich kid from Bandra (a posh western suburb of Mumbai – read new money) who is going to study Film Making in London on 100% dad’s money. They decide to hangout together one evening in London and find that they are completely drawn to each other even as their future lies on separate continents.

The film follows their personal journey and their love story as they meet in London, Paris and New York for a night each over eight years. The film is in three chapters and each chapter will be shot in a manner that mirrors the mental state of Nikhil and Lalitha.. The three bridges on the three rivers – Thames, Seine and Hudson witness the three states of love.

Music is integral to the film and takes form according to the moods. The three cities also give a dramatic canvas to create different exciting themes. Pop -Romance in London. Electronic Sufi in Paris. Blues-rap in New York. Blended in with Indian true bollywood style.The dialogues are natural and fresh and you get a sense that you are eavesdropping on these two characters. The film is romantic but not sentimental in the least. Even though there are discussing a lot of meaningful stuff, the film is always underpinned by humor.
